About 8 Bathurst Road
8 Bathurst Road is a four-bedroom mid-terrace house in Norwich (NR2 2PP). It has a recorded floor area of 174 m² (around 1873 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(August 2022) shows a D (score 56),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in October 2008 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 81), a 2-band jump. Period features are noted in the property record.
At 174 m² the property is well over the postcode median (55 m² across 19 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2014.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2005–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.2%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£283/sq ft) was about 28.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: July 2023 at £530,000.
